1. What is Electromyography (EMG) IME? Electromyography (EMG) IME is a diagnostic procedure used to assess the health and functioning of muscles and the nerve cells controlling them. It involves inserting small electrodes into the muscles and recording their electrical activity.
2. What is Spinal Cord Injury IME? Spinal Cord Injury IME is a medical evaluation conducted to determine the extent of damage and disability caused by a spinal cord injury. It assesses the functioning of the spinal cord, nerves, and related structures.
3. What is the primary purpose of EMG IME? The primary purpose of EMG IME is to diagnose neuromuscular disorders, such as nerve damage, muscle weakness, and conditions like carpal tunnel syndrome.
4. What is the primary purpose of Spinal Cord Injury IME? The primary purpose of Spinal Cord Injury IME is to evaluate the physical impairments and limitations resulting from a spinal cord injury, which helps in determining the appropriate treatment and rehabilitation options.
5. How is EMG IME performed? EMG IME is performed by inserting small needle-like electrodes into the muscles being tested. The electrical activity of the muscles is then recorded while the patient performs specific movements or when the muscles are at rest.
6. How is Spinal Cord Injury IME conducted? Spinal Cord Injury IME is conducted through a comprehensive medical examination, imaging tests (such as MRI or CT scans), and evaluation of the patient’s medical history and functional abilities. It may also involve assessing the severity of nerve damage and muscle control.
7. Who performs EMG IME? EMG IME is typically performed by a trained specialist, such as a neurologist or physiatrist, who has expertise in neuromuscular disorders and electromyography.
8. Who conducts Spinal Cord Injury IME? Spinal Cord Injury IME is usually conducted by a healthcare professional specializing in spinal cord injuries, such as a neurosurgeon, spinal cord injury specialist, or a physiatrist.
9. What are the potential risks associated with EMG IME? The potential risks associated with EMG IME are minimal. Some patients may experience temporary discomfort, bruising, or very rare complications like infection or bleeding at the site of electrode insertion.
10. What are the potential risks associated with Spinal Cord Injury IME? The potential risks associated with Spinal Cord Injury IME are generally related to the specific diagnostic procedures involved, such as exposure to radiation during imaging tests. However, these risks are typically low and outweighed by the benefits of the evaluation.
